Requests for Refuge in Brazil Can Only Be Made Through the Internet

RIO DE JANEIRO, BRAZIL – As of Sunday, September 15th, the Ministry of Justice and Public Security will receive all requests for refuge in Brazil exclusively through the Internet. Those interested should access the SISCONARE website to access the service.

The electronic system replaces the paper forms throughout the nation and will enable the agencies involved in the process of petitioning for refuge, such as the Federal Police (PF) and the National Committee for Refugees (CONARE), to have faster access to an applicant’s case.

Refuge

Refuge is a legal protection offered by Brazil to foreign citizens who leave their countries of origin for reasons of political or religious persecution or for violations of human rights.

In order to apply for refuge in Brazil, it will be necessary to register in the system. After that, the applicant will receive an e-mail to define the access password and will be able to fill out the form of the request for refuge. A date will also be set to appear before the Federal Police for the submission of documents.

People who have already been accepted as refugees can use SISCONARE to update their personal information.
